All that to say, altering clothing that already has a lot of the finishing touches is VERY appealing. There are lots of scraps left over from the Re-Bags and therapy tunnels…mmm what to do, what to do… So, last night I had the idea to try to make a little something for Miika. Here it is:
MATERIALS
scraps from the sleeves and chest of 2 T-shirts
bottom of 1 T-shirt
one “granny” scarf
1 button
The pink T-shirt was originally size 2X, so I placed one of Miika’s size 6X on top to figure out how to cut it down. Then put the sleeves and lower yellow strip on with the scarf in the seam. The flower is made from scarf scraps and a button.
Whalah, here we have the Earth Day shirt!
